```{r setup, include=FALSE} knitr::opts_chunk$set(echo = TRUE) ``` ```{r} library(tidyverse) library(emmeans) library(multcomp) ``` ```{r} url <- "https://raw.githubusercontent.com/stat720/summer2025/refs/heads/main/data/blood_study_pigs.csv" df_pigs <- read.csv(url) unique(df_pigs$Day) ``` ```{r} m1 <- lm(Serum_haptoglobin_mg.dL ~ 1 + Trt + factor(Day) + Trt:factor(Day), data = df_pigs) plot(m1$fitted.values, m1$residuals) car::qqPlot(m1) ``` ```{r} summary(m1) ``` ```{r} car::Anova(m1) ``` ```{r} emmeans(m1, ~ Day) mean_all <- emmeans(m1, ~ Day:Trt) cld(mean_all) mean_post <- emmeans(m1, ~ Day:Trt, at = list(Day =38)) cld(mean_post) ```